Saturday, May 26
Hands On St. Nick - A Makeover
St. Nicholas Family Clinic
1901 Kentucky Ave.
8:00 am - 6:00 pm
Come help us give this 20 year old organization a NEW LOOK! Help us paint, clean, organize and create a welcoming environment for our patients and the community.

Specific needs include: taping & mudding supplies, paint & artwork groupings, rugs, blinds & plants/interior foliage, soft fluorescents, baby changing station (x2), office organizers, L-shape desk, chairs, coffee tables, flooring – wood laminate & vinyl or tile, and volunteers.

Having served almost 7,000 patients since opening in 1994, St. Nicholas Family Free Clinic has made a significant impact on the health of our community and region. We are looking forward to giving back to the clinic by recruiting local businesses and volunteers to help lay new floors, freshen the walls with new paint, and organize the space for people to be proud of. From Italy With Love

image


imageOur dear Bill Renzulli of Gallery 5 has a new show with works inspired by his Italian heritage and recent month long trip to Italy (JEALOUS!). It will open with a reception for the public at the gallery November 13, 2010 from 5-8 pm.

This series, entitled “From Italy with Love”, has a focus on colorful architecture and landscapes, featuring works in acrylic, pastel and watercolor, as well as clay mono types and drawings.  Bill has created a new and unique approach to representing architecture and streetscapes by drawing directly on the clay prints with inks and acrylic.  My two girls got a special demonstration of the clay mono technique and two mini Renzulli’s prints of their very own (JEALOUS!).

imageWilliam Renzulli has successfully woven art and medicine into the fabric of his life.  An internal medicine specialist for 9 years, he began pursuing a career in art in 1981, and in 2002 retired from medicine completely and moved to Paducah with the artist relocation program.  (In fact, he was the VERY FIRST artist to be accepted into the program!)  Here he has achieved his long standing dream of opening a gallery to show his work.

Gallery 5 is located at 803 Madison Street in Paducah’s lowertown district.  For more information on Renzulli and the “From Italy With Love” reception, contact Gallery 5 at 270-444-2020, or visit renzulliart.com
